基于MSP430G2 231的电子秤设计(柴剑) 下载本文

内容发布更新时间 : 2024/5/18 16:40:20星期一 下面是文章的全部内容请认真阅读。

MSP430G2系列Launchpad开发板应用实例作品

基于MSP430G2211实现的电子秤设计

柴剑

美国德州仪器半导体技术上海(有限)公司 西安电子科技大学MSP430单片机联合实验室

2011年12月

第一章 作品概述 ......................................................................................... 错误!未定义书签。

第一节 系统概述 ................................................................................. 错误!未定义书签。 第二节 器件概述 ................................................................................... 错误!未定义书签。

1)MSP430G2231 .......................................................................... 错误!未定义书签。 2)AD623 ....................................................................................... 错误!未定义书签。 3)74LS48 ...................................................................................... 错误!未定义书签。

第二章 硬件设计 ......................................................................................... 错误!未定义书签。

第一节 MSP430G2/Launchpad ........................................................... 错误!未定义书签。 第二节 传感器原理及选型 ................................................................... 错误!未定义书签。

1)电阻式压力应变传感器 ............................................................. 错误!未定义书签。 2)悬臂梁式压力传感器 ................................................................. 错误!未定义书签。 3)电桥式传感器 ............................................................................. 错误!未定义书签。 4)浙江三科LDH001型压力传感器 ........................................... 错误!未定义书签。 第三节 信号调理电路 ........................................................................... 错误!未定义书签。 第四节 器件清单 ................................................................................... 错误!未定义书签。 第五节 PCB设计 .................................................................................. 错误!未定义书签。 第六节 硬件装配说明 ........................................................................... 错误!未定义书签。 第三章 软件系统设计 ................................................................................... 错误!未定义书签。

第一节 程序流程 ................................................................................... 错误!未定义书签。

1)初始化 ....................................................................................... 错误!未定义书签。 2)ADC中断 ................................................................................. 错误!未定义书签。 3)定时器中断 ............................................................................... 错误!未定义书签。 第二节 子程序API介绍 ...................................................................... 错误!未定义书签。 第三节 调试与校准 ............................................................................... 错误!未定义书签。 第四章 总结与思考 ..................................................................................... 错误!未定义书签。

第一章 作品概述

第一节 系统概述

本设计以MSP430G2231作为核心,由压力传感器和数码管显示器共同实现对物体质量的测量显示功能,最小分辨率1克,系统框图和各部分简介如图1.1所示。 信号调理电路 中央控制器 显示电路 压力传感器 图1.1 系统组成框图

1)压力传感器:在直流激励下,受到压力形变,产生电压信号。压力信号以差分电压的形式通过绿色(数据)和白色(数据地)连根引线与PCB上的端子相连。

2)信号调理电路:传感器信号由于幅度较小,噪音较大,不能直接由AD采集,经过放大(AD623)滤波电路,得到合适频带幅度的信号送往中央控制器(MSP430G2231) 。由接线端子上引入的数据+和数据地差分信号分别接仪表运放的正端输入和负端输入,在反馈电阻的作用下,实现高共模抑制的差分放大。后接RC滤波电路,将低频可用信号取出,输出至MSP430的ADC10模块入口。

3)中央控制器:由G2的AD模块通道0采集前级电压信号,转换为数字量后,保存在CPU内存中,然后通过统计算法和传感器线性参数修正,得到被测压力数值参数,再将这些数据